Your message dated Fri, 21 Oct 2016 13:50:23 +0000
with message-id <[email protected]>
and subject line Bug#837846: fixed in policykit-1 0.105-17
has caused the Debian Bug report #837846,
regarding policykit-1: (Future) FTBFS due to undeclared build dependencies
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)


-- 
837846: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=837846
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Source: policykit-1
Version: 0.105-16
Severity: important
User: [email protected]
Usertags: gtk-doc-tools

Hi,

your package policykit-1 declares a build dependency on gtk-doc-tools.
gtk-doc-tools in turn depends on gnome-common, which in turn pulls in packages
like gettext, intltool or pkg-config.

The dependency on gnome-common was originally added for the GNOME_GTKDOC_CHECK
macro which has been deprecated and replaced by GTK_DOC_CHECK a long time ago.

As gnome-common has been declared deprecated by GNOME upstream [1], we would
like to drop this dependency from gtk-doc-tools.

We did a test of all reverse build dependencies of gtk-doc-tools and policykit-1
failed to build due to now missing build dependencies which are no longer
pulled in by gtk-doc-tools.

A complete build log is available at
https://people.debian.org/~biebl/gtk-doc-tools/policykit-1.log

We have uploaded that gtk-doc-tools package as 1.25-4 to experimental as well,
so you can test your package against this version.

Common build-failures and their fixes:

a/ configure.ac:32: error: possibly undefined macro: AC_PROG_INTLTOOL

   make[1]: intltoolize: Command not found

   → Build-Depends: intltool

b/ ./configure: line 5461: syntax error near unexpected token `yes'
   ./configure: line 5461: `GNOME_COMPILE_WARNINGS(yes)'

   ./configure: line 14801: GNOME_CODE_COVERAGE: command not found

   → Build-Depends: gnome-common (for GNOME_* macros)

c/ ./configure: line 17439: syntax error near unexpected token 
`$WARN_CFLAGS_EXTRA,'
   ./configure: line 17439: `AX_APPEND_COMPILE_FLAGS($WARN_CFLAGS_EXTRA, 
WARN_CFLAGS)'

   ./configure: line 2629: syntax error near unexpected token `git-directory'
   ./configure: line 2629: `AX_IS_RELEASE(git-directory)'

   → Build-Depends: autoconf-archive (for AX_* macros)

d/ ./configure: line 12518: intltool-update: command not found
   checking for intltool >= 0.40.0...  found
   ./configure: error: Your intltool is too old.  You need intltool 0.40.0 or 
later.

   → Build-Depends: intltool

e/ make[1]: intltoolize: Command not found

   → Build-Depends: intltool

f/ ./autogen.sh calls gnome-autogen.sh

   → Build-Depends: gnome-common


Please add the required build-dependencies to your package so once we upload
gtk-doc-tools_1.25-4 to unstable your package doesn't FTBFS.

Regards,
Michael


[1] https://wiki.gnome.org/Projects/GnomeCommon/Migration

--- End Message ---
--- Begin Message ---
Source: policykit-1
Source-Version: 0.105-17

We believe that the bug you reported is fixed in the latest version of
policykit-1,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Michael Biebl <[email protected]> (supplier of updated policykit-1 package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

Format: 1.8
Date: Fri, 21 Oct 2016 15:44:57 +0200
Source: policykit-1
Binary: policykit-1 policykit-1-doc libpolkit-gobject-1-0 
libpolkit-gobject-1-dev libpolkit-agent-1-0 libpolkit-agent-1-dev 
libpolkit-backend-1-0 libpolkit-backend-1-dev gir1.2-polkit-1.0
Architecture: source
Version: 0.105-17
Distribution: unstable
Urgency: medium
Maintainer: Utopia Maintenance Team 
<[email protected]>
Changed-By: Michael Biebl <[email protected]>
Description:
 gir1.2-polkit-1.0 - GObject introspection data for PolicyKit
 libpolkit-agent-1-0 - PolicyKit Authentication Agent API
 libpolkit-agent-1-dev - PolicyKit Authentication Agent API - development files
 libpolkit-backend-1-0 - PolicyKit backend API
 libpolkit-backend-1-dev - PolicyKit backend API - development files
 libpolkit-gobject-1-0 - PolicyKit Authorization API
 libpolkit-gobject-1-dev - PolicyKit Authorization API - development files
 policykit-1 - framework for managing administrative policies and privileges
 policykit-1-doc - documentation for PolicyKit-1
Closes: 837846
Changes:
 policykit-1 (0.105-17) unstable; urgency=medium
 .
   [ Michael Biebl ]
   * Use https:// for the upstream homepage.
   * Update Vcs-Browser to use cgit.
   * Rename the systemd service unit to polkit.service. It is now based on what
     was added upstream in 0.106.
 .
   [ Simon McVittie ]
   * Build-depend on intltool instead of relying on gtk-doc-tools'
     dependency (Closes: #837846)
 .
   [ Martin Pitt ]
   * Use PAM's common-session-noninteractive modules for pkexec instead of
     common-session. The latter also runs pam_systemd (the only difference
     normally) which is a no-op under the classic session-centric
     D-BUS/graphical login model (as it won't start a new one if it is already
     running within a logind session), but very expensive when using
     dbus-user-session and being called from a service that runs outside the
     PAM session. This causes long delays in e. g. gnome-settings-daemon's
     backlight helpers. (LP: #1626651)
Checksums-Sha1:
 4af89bc6569b9806f7cac7538443ebd553864a9e 2863 policykit-1_0.105-17.dsc
 a72d72ebf263fc3da6a16c58fcc769f4b9c7d0cc 42140 
policykit-1_0.105-17.debian.tar.xz
Checksums-Sha256:
 baf133271c64a21a56e2e9531e644d4c2a5ffd1fd17259a01b0b34cbb568eb68 2863 
policykit-1_0.105-17.dsc
 832ec8a52f3a2e754462d84380ea06c4c3dd4e0f11a757c5e13f8ebf59f3b5fc 42140 
policykit-1_0.105-17.debian.tar.xz
Files:
 6ccb017fca71cb29ed660f702ec273bd 2863 admin optional policykit-1_0.105-17.dsc
 31a6801b5449b080a580ed12079c18a7 42140 admin optional 
policykit-1_0.105-17.debian.tar.xz

-----BEGIN PGP SIGNATURE-----

iQIcBAEBCAAGBQJYChwAAAoJEGrh3w1gjyLcsLcQAJRHGOGYBbC36Ulro0mJ0IB5
7D5Y9dcJEWIYBIt8oZHS7S2N7FTUArgMw2Log8tRTUPjBVYx1aaxC2NYel2JSHaK
wzTCo1fah//eoAVda37wlWBJ0TsV8LKi5CBdrfZruk08rD4ALz8a6Qej2j6Srji9
+b+OA9lO/OrzvA7HTHH/K//nwHSlcOklGkPpMbABxRaesASYs91Dy3Q9x51U2mVj
uzyy239TpD2IppaxzN9YMJV/kA7RJqNHd9a4L/od4RVW6MyNw7KZQJGJtTiEjvUl
BUr6RzoTY9/sdum1sPvCXjA1TGGyYa83iTCKT9LMtlMY9Xo4/+KRNPBqcXNdR5GV
OTH0hYQA/5ILyiMV/IjUfVwq+z/vcQAhpX1A9cT02l3xUGEv1EEwO8n2EEqYrXWw
ArT7jAn5oAS/yq+XmAR8Euicwub1Vu/ynXiI/4dop2Lo4fXinHboTo/9/AFmK2Zt
U9dD5E/syaba/u3qxN99LBA3D2sDjhDqwaSGh/9CuW3LDZaQda2b9QhT2+HhZFrb
9WBRjBR/UUddCD9VEB3Rop/zsrwM/RnDa/2n76N+3tQe+AV2zL62KcEm4ItN7wWR
xm5uzzvUv2xUZ2m6YG360J2Y5V3xOaAnicM5gYwsf0J/T4gyeQmSwMYvf2dk/J7K
vuV2PeKmVIjlOvKUg4DN
=Mkfs
-----END PGP SIGNATURE-----

--- End Message ---

Reply via email to